At a Treasury Department event on January 28, 2026, rapper Nicki Minaj declared that she would be contributing between $150,000 and $300,000 to Trump Accounts, a proposed program that would provide financial benefits to newborns.

She also posted a picture of a "Trump Gold Card," a proposed investor visa that would grant EB-1 or EB-2 status in exchange for a $1 million donation, even though the program has not yet been formally introduced.

Born in Trinidad and Tobago, Minaj promoted the initiative and referred to herself as Donald Trump's "number one fan," which sparked discussion about her political change given her prior support for LGBTQ+ and immigrant rights.

Her case and the program's timeline have not been verified by the Commerce and Treasury departments.
